HORSEBACK RIDING:
Circle K's professional, and experienced wranglers will guide you on
horseback through some of the most beautiful Colorado country you will ever lay
eyes on. You'll cross mountain streams, and enter into the
habitat of Colorado's famous Elk and Mule Deer. Surrounded by the San Juan
mountains, Circle K offers a variety of trails ranging from easy to more
difficult and challenging for the advanced rider. |

FISHING:
You’ll be surrounded with great places to fish, all within 30 minutes of the
Ranch. If you enjoy river fishing, you don’t even need to leave the Ranch,
for the beautiful Dolores River winds its way through our land. After your
big catch, our ranch cook will be happy to schedule a fish fry!
Fishing licenses may be purchased in the ranch office for those 16 years or
older. You may bring your own pole and gear or we have a few rentals to
try your luck on. |

RIVER TUBING:
(Bring your own tube). The Dolores River is right at your doorstep. Enjoy exciting float trips through the Dolores Canyon to the Ranch lodge. A bit cold in early June but warms as we get more into the summer. Late August the water may be too low for tubing but you can still swim below
the Ranch bridge. |
